DoubleTake, an award-winning literature and photography journal, was originally subsidized by the Lyndhurst Foundation of Chattanooga, Tennessee, and published quarterly at Duke University's Center for Documentary Studies. DoubleTake featured an unusual blend of nonfiction, fiction, and photography. The premiere issue, for example, included a report on the environmental lessons that the West could learn from the town of Kerala, India, a piece of short fiction by South African writer Nadine Gordimer, and a photo essay of life in Mexican communities on Chicago's South Side. "This magazine draws its inspiration from novelists, poets, essayists, and visual artists, rather than social scientists," said Robert Coles, the Pulitzer Prize-winning co-editor back in 1995.
